Considerations To Know About software development
Guatemala is the house of above seven million people and no entry to oceans or seas. Not this counts a lot of for your IT, but nevertheless it could attract at the least readers.
CareerOneStop includes many hundreds of occupational profiles with facts readily available by condition and metro region. There are one-way links from the left-hand facet menu to check occupational employment by point out and occupational wages by neighborhood region or metro space. There exists also a salary facts Device to search for wages by zip code.
Software engineering will be the systematic and disciplined approach to coming up with software, developing it, and preserving its programs. It goes further than coding and concentrates on the whole software development lifecycle. Software engineers utilize engineering rules and most effective practices to generate trusted, economical, and scalable software solutions.
Realizing far more empowers leaders to utilize engineering correctly, make informed conclusions about software investments, and talk more efficiently with development groups. Let's soar to the fundamentals.
Software developers style and design, Construct, and troubleshoot software applications and Computer system techniques throughout various industries. If you are a creative thinker with sturdy analytical abilities who enjoys challenge-solving, this dynamic job path could be a terrific in shape.
Another approach is creating a Progressive Net Application (PWA), effectively a web software that behaves similar to a mobile application. PWAs can be a lot more Price-productive (some estimates say ~thirty% of the price of a local app) since you keep a single web codebase; but they've limits in accessing unit capabilities and supplying the entire indigenous encounter.
The software development lifecycle (SDLC) is often a nicely-arranged framework that steers the software development process from ideation to execution. It allows groups to operate with each other on a single task via a structured and methodical strategy.
Often you might have a category which might fit a selected interface, but you can't software development change the code for it to really make it conform to that interface.
We offer complete help, direction to early phase startups & business owners. Our mission is that will help transform breakthrough Suggestions into effective and sustainable organizations.
Layout: In the style and design section, architects and builders develop a blueprint of your software, defining its construction, consumer interface, and General performance. A very well thought out style is the inspiration of a strong software.
Application Keep Fees and Profits Cut: We described the developer account fees (Apple’s $99/yr, Google’s a person-time $25). Outside of that, do not forget that If the app’s organization product entails paid out downloads or in-application buys, the app retailers will have a thirty% Fee on These transactions (Apple and Google equally do, nevertheless Apple minimizes it to 15% for modest builders earning less than $1M/year throughout the Application Retail outlet Small Company Software, which is a thing to be familiar with if relevant). This isn’t a development “cost” which you shell out out-of-pocket to develop the application, but it surely has an effect on your Web profits.
During this context, the term "stub" is made use of rather than "mock", but for that sake of clarity and precision, the writer must have utilized "mock", for the reason that "mock" is really a sort of stub, but for tests. To stay away from even further confusion, we have to outline what a stub is.
it does not have to become "FutureVersion-SNAPSHOT", nor always ever precede a release. Everything else is correct even though -- it truly is an unstable reference into a relocating goal and will not be relied upon to provide a repeatable Create.
This covers plenty of ground, through the Internet websites and instruments you employ on the web, into the applications on the mobile products, standard Laptop packages, massive units for functioning corporations, and even the enjoyment online games you Perform.